#6d6a4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d6a4b is composed of 42.7% red, 41.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.8% magenta, 31.2%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 54.7 degrees, a saturation of 18.5% and a lightness of 36.1%. #6d6a4b color hex could be obtained by blending #dad496 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#6d6a4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040403 is the darkest color, while #fafaf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d6a4b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f5e59 is the less saturated color, while #b4a404 is the most saturated one.
